An increasing number of Hungarian tourists are traveling to Croatia
During the first five months of 2015, the number of Hungarian tourists show the fastest growth in Croatia, after the tourists of Germany, South Korea and the United States – the head of the Croatian National Tourist Board representation in Budapest informed MTI on Tuesday.
Marin Skenderovic has reported that in terms of the number of guests and overnight stays, compared to last year's first five months the number of German tourists increased the most, by more than 70 percent, followed by South Korea (more than 20 percent), the United States (almost 20 percent) growth. Hungary is on the fourth place with a 15.6 percent increase in the number of visitors, and a 12.7 percent increase in guest nights. (MTI)
